2013-06-25 1 views
1

나는 웹 사이트의 다른 부분을 칠 때마다 배경 이미지를 변경해야하는 끈적 끈적한 요소가있는 시차 스크롤링 웹 사이트가 있습니다. elemten는 # 수준 1의 상단에 도달하면 아래로 스크롤 작동Jquery 웨이 포인트 끈적 요소는 div의 하단에서 트리거해야합니다.

$("#level2").waypoint(function() { 
      $("#changing_element").css("background-image","url(a.jpg)"); 
    }); 

$("#level1").waypoint(function() { 
      $("#changing_element").css("background-image","url(b.jpg)"); 
      }, { offset: 'bottom-in-view' 
    }); 

는 있지만 최대 스크롤, 웨이 포인트에만 트리거합니다.

그러나 그것을 (최대 스크롤하는 동안) 끈적 끈적한 #changeing_element가 바닥에 닿을 때 트리거 할 필요가 ...

조언!

Thx!

답변

0

이 작업을 수행하는 데 올바른 권한을 부여 할 수 없으므로 방금 div.bottomdiv를 추가했습니다.

.bottomdiv { 
position: absolute; 
bottom: 0; 
width: 10px; 
height: 10px; 
} 

$(".bottomdiv").waypoint(function() { 
       $("#changing_element").css("background-image","url(b.jpg)"); 
     }) 

이제 제대로 작동합니다.